Output 3c266bf454891504439077873160c138ba757b33ccabb8f2c56e9ff0d390927d:8

value
693328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ad178c1d450404dc1dcadfb1cefa7804cb9eff77 OP_EQUAL
address
3HUF2pvJHhuS2ssLCY7neTpMDDfNy6Kzek
transaction
3c266bf454891504439077873160c138ba757b33ccabb8f2c56e9ff0d390927d
spent
true